The 2002 Workhorse P30 is a robust, heavy-duty commercial chassis renowned for its versatility. Primarily serving as the foundation for walk-in step vans, RVs, and various specialized utility vehicles, it was a staple from the mid-1980s through the early 2000s under the Workhorse brand, inheriting the GM P30 legacy. Its popularity stems from its rugged build, customizable platform, and the ability to handle significant payloads, making it an ideal choice for businesses and RV manufacturers requiring a durable, dependable workhorse.

The Bad

Potential weaknesses for the 2002 Workhorse P30 include older brake system designs that can be prone to issues, particularly with calipers and rotors. Suspension components, such as leaf springs and bushings, may show wear due to heavy use. Fuel system components and exhaust manifolds are also common areas for attention due to age and heat stress.

2002 Workhorse P30: Quick Overview

The 2002 Workhorse P30 chassis, primarily used for commercial and RV applications, featured robust specifications designed for heavy-duty performance.

  • Engine Options: The dominant engine for the 2002 P30 chassis was the General Motors Vortec 8.1L (496 cu in) V8 gasoline engine, often referred to as the L18. Earlier models or specific configurations might have still used the Vortec 7.4L (454 cu in) V8, though the 8.1L was prevalent by this year. Diesel options, while less common for this specific Workhorse P30 iteration, might have been available in some specialized builds or earlier GM P30 versions.
  • Horsepower: For the 8.1L V8, horsepower typically ranged from approximately 325 to 340 hp, with torque figures around 450 to 455 lb-ft, providing ample power for heavy loads. The 7.4L V8 would have offered slightly less.
  • Fuel Economy: Fuel economy is not a strong suit for a heavy commercial chassis. Expect figures to be low, generally ranging from 6 to 10 miles per gallon (MPG) depending on the vehicle's final weight, aerodynamics (e.g., step van vs. RV), and driving conditions. Commercial usage often pushes these figures lower.
  • 0-60 Times: 0-60 mph times are largely irrelevant for a commercial chassis like the P30, as it's not designed for rapid acceleration. These vehicles are built for consistent, heavy-duty hauling. If measured, times would likely be in the 15-25 second range, depending heavily on the loaded weight.
  • Towing Capacity: Towing capacity is highly dependent on the Gross Vehicle Weight Rating (GVWR) and Gross Combined Weight Rating (GCWR) of the specific P30 configuration and its upfitted body. While not typically rated for conventional bumper towing in the way a pickup truck is, the P30 chassis itself is capable of very high GCWRs, meaning it can pull substantial trailers or carry heavy loads. Capacities can range from several thousand pounds up to 10,000+ pounds for specific RV or commercial tow-package equipped models, always within its GCWR limits.
  • Trim-Level Features: "Trim levels" for the P30 were more about chassis length, GVWR, and suspension components rather than luxury features. Standard features included power steering, power brakes (often hydraulic or hydroboost), and a basic dashboard instrumentation. Optional features largely centered around heavy-duty upgrades like stronger axles, increased GVWR packages, larger fuel tanks, and specific transmission coolers. The interior features and amenities were dictated by the body builder (e.g., RV manufacturer, step van outfitter), not Workhorse itself.

What Problems Does the 2002 Workhorse P30 Have?

The 2002 Workhorse P30, while a robust platform, has its share of frequently reported problems and long-term reliability concerns, largely stemming from its heavy-duty usage and the age of its components. One of the most common and critical issues revolves around the brake system. Owners often report problems with sticky or seized brake calipers, leading to excessive heat, premature pad wear, warped rotors, and even brake fluid leaks. This can be exacerbated by the sheer weight these vehicles carry. The hydraulic brake booster (hydroboost unit) can also fail, resulting in a loss of power assist.

Another significant area of concern is the exhaust manifolds. Due to the heat cycles and robust engine output, exhaust manifold bolts are prone to breaking, leading to exhaust leaks and a distinctive ticking sound, especially when cold. This is a common issue with GM's big-block V8s used in these chassis.

Suspension components, including leaf springs, shackles, and bushings, are subject to significant stress from heavy loads and often show signs of wear, sagging, or squeaking over time. Steering components, such as tie rods and ball joints, also require regular inspection and replacement.

Regarding recalls, Workhorse, like many manufacturers, has had several over its production run. For the P30 chassis in the early 2000s, specific recalls often addressed brake system components, potential fuel line routing issues, or steering component concerns. Owners should always check the NHTSA website using their specific VIN for any open recalls, as these can be critical safety-related items.

Engine reliability for the 8.1L Vortec V8 is generally strong, but like any older engine, it can develop issues such as intake manifold gaskets leaks, sensor failures (e.g., O2 sensors, MAF sensor), and occasional ignition system components (spark plugs, wires, coils) needing replacement. The Allison 1000 transmission often paired with the 8.1L is highly regarded for its durability, but regular fluid and filter changes are paramount. Long-term, neglected maintenance or consistent overloading will accelerate wear on nearly all components.

How long will the 2002 Workhorse P30 last?

The 2002 Workhorse P30 chassis boasts impressive long-term durability, often seeing service for 200,000 to 300,000 miles or even beyond, especially when well-maintained. Many commercial vehicles built on this platform remain active for 15-25 years. RVs, typically driven fewer miles annually, can last even longer. Key to its longevity is a robust frame and drivetrain, particularly the 8.1L Vortec V8 and Allison 1000 transmission combination. However, weaknesses emerge over time: brake systems require diligent maintenance due to the vehicle's weight, exhaust manifolds are prone to leaks, and suspension components will wear. Consistent maintenance, addressing minor issues promptly, and avoiding overloading are crucial for maximizing its extensive service life.

What Technology & Safety Features are Included?

Given its commercial chassis nature, the 2002 Workhorse P30's built-in technology, entertainment, driver-assistance, and safety features are quite rudimentary compared to modern passenger vehicles. This platform prioritizes rugged functionality over creature comforts or advanced electronics.

Built-in Tech & Entertainment:
  • Instrumentation: A basic instrument cluster typically includes a speedometer, odometer, fuel gauge, oil pressure gauge, coolant temperature gauge, and voltmeter. Some might have a tachometer.
  • Audio: Factory-installed entertainment was usually limited to a simple AM/FM radio, often with a cassette or CD player. These were basic units, designed for function rather than sophisticated audio quality. Most upfitters (RV or step van builders) would install their own, more advanced, entertainment systems as part of their body build.
  • Climate Control: Basic manual heating and air conditioning controls were standard, often with a robust fan for cab cooling or heating.

Driver-Assistance Features:
The 2002 Workhorse P30 essentially had no modern driver-assistance features. Expect no lane-keeping assist, adaptive cruise control, blind-spot monitoring, or similar technologies that are common today. The primary "assistance" came from power steering and robust power brakes (often hydroboost for heavy applications).

Safety Features:
  • Airbags: Driver-side airbags were standard in most configurations. Passenger-side airbags were less common, especially in step vans where the passenger seat might be omitted or custom.
  • Seatbelts: Three-point seatbelts for the driver and primary passenger were standard.
  • Brakes: Anti-lock Braking System (ABS) was available, and often standard, on heavier-duty configurations, particularly those destined for RVs or certain commercial applications. This was a significant safety improvement for controlling the vehicle during hard braking.
  • Robust Frame: The primary safety feature was its heavy-duty, full-frame chassis, designed to withstand significant impacts and protect occupants, particularly in commercial roles.

Optional Features:
Optional features were largely functional, like larger fuel tanks, heavy-duty suspension packages, additional auxiliary power outlets, or specific wiring harnesses to accommodate various upfitter needs. Things like backup cameras were aftermarket additions, not factory options.

Crash-Test Ratings:
Due to its classification as a commercial chassis, the 2002 Workhorse P30 was not subjected to standard consumer crash-test ratings by organizations like NHTSA or the IIHS. These ratings are typically reserved for passenger vehicles. Its safety was derived from its heavy-duty construction and the regulations governing commercial vehicle safety standards.

2002 Workhorse P30 Prices and Market Value

When new, the 2002 Workhorse P30 chassis pricing varied significantly based on its configuration, GVWR, and whether it was sold as a bare chassis or integrated into an RV or commercial vehicle. A bare P30 chassis might have ranged from approximately $25,000 to $40,000+. A complete step van or entry-level Class A RV built on a P30 could easily start from $60,000 to over $100,000.

Currently, used market prices for a 2002 Workhorse P30 are highly dependent on its condition, mileage, and specific application. A well-maintained step van might fetch $8,000 - $25,000, while RVs built on this chassis can range from $15,000 to $40,000+, with significant variability. Depreciation is substantial for commercial vehicles and older RVs; however, its robust build and the demand for platforms for food trucks or mobile businesses provide a floor. Factors affecting resale include rust, engine/transmission health, brake condition, and the overall state of the upfitted body.

2002 Workhorse P30 Cost of Ownership

Long-term ownership of a 2002 Workhorse P30 can be costly, largely due to its commercial nature and age. Insurance premiums vary; commercial policies are higher, while RV policies can be more reasonable. Fuel costs are significant, with the 8.1L V8 typically delivering 6-10 MPG. Maintenance is crucial but parts are generally available and labor rates for truck mechanics can be high. Repair costs can add up, especially for common issues like brakes, exhaust manifolds, or suspension, often requiring heavy-duty components. While initial purchase prices are low, the P30 is not an economical vehicle to run or maintain, demanding a substantial budget for fuel and preventative repairs to ensure reliability.

How Does the 2002 Workhorse P30 Compare to Other Recreational Vehicle?

The 2002 Workhorse P30 chassis primarily competed in the heavy-duty commercial/RV chassis segment. Its direct rivals largely consisted of similar full-frame chassis offerings from other major manufacturers.

Against Rivals:
  • Performance: The P30, especially with the 8.1L Vortec V8, offered competitive power and torque for its class, often matched or slightly surpassed by its direct Ford equivalent, the F-53 chassis, which utilized Ford's Triton V10. Both offered robust hauling capabilities over outright speed.
  • Features: Feature-wise, these chassis were very similar—basic, functional, and designed to be built upon. Neither offered much in terms of advanced comfort, infotainment, or driver-assistance as standard. Any significant features were added by the final body builder.
  • Reliability: The P30 had a reputation for strong reliability, particularly with its drivetrain (8.1L/Allison 1000 combo). However, it shared common weaknesses with rivals, such as brake system wear and exhaust manifold issues, which are typical for heavy-duty vehicles under constant stress. Ford's F-53, while generally reliable, also had its own common issues, sometimes related to spark plug ejection on earlier V10s or similar brake concerns.
  • Price: New, the P30 and its direct rivals were priced competitively for chassis in their GVWR classes. On the used market, prices are largely dictated by the condition of the specific unit and its upfit, rather than significant price differences between the underlying chassis brands.

Similar Alternatives:
  • Ford F-53 Chassis (2002-2003): This is the P30's most direct and prominent rival, especially for RV applications. It offered similar GVWRs and typically used the Triton 6.8L V10 engine. It's a strong alternative, offering comparable performance and durability, with its own set of known issues to research.
  • Freightliner MT45/MT55 Chassis: For more dedicated commercial step van or heavy-duty applications, Freightliner's MT series chassis (often diesel-powered) would be a more robust alternative, though typically more expensive and focused purely on commercial utility. These would offer even greater durability and potentially higher GVWRs but come with higher maintenance costs associated with diesel engines.

For buyers seeking a platform for an RV conversion, food truck, or heavy-duty mobile workshop, both the Workhorse P30 and the Ford F-53 chassis from the early 2000s are viable options. The choice often comes down to engine preference (GM 8.1L V8 vs. Ford 6.8L V10) and the specific condition of available used units.
